Gawler Housing Trends
The property market in Gawler is varied, offering something for everyone. We have distinct zones: the heritage center with its cottages, and the modern developments like the eastern slopes. Having options means new buyers can enter the market in a modern townhouse, while upgraders can hunt for their grand estate on the hill.
House prices generally offer exceptional value compared to Adelaide. Block sizes are bigger and larger floorplans for the same investment. Keep in mind, demand is rising as more people discover the lifestyle benefits. Buying soon is often seen as a wise move before the value jumps further.
Tenancy demand is also robust. Because of local industry nearby and the train to the city, buyers find consistent tenants. It is a stable market, underpinned by genuine population growth and infrastructure, not just speculation.
Choosing Between Historic and Modern Homes
The big question for buyers in Gawler is: old or new? Old cottages in the center offer beauty. Grand rooms, mantles, and solid walls are features you can't build today. But, they often require upkeep and care.
Modern homes in areas like Gawler East offer modern comfort. Includes two bathrooms, big living areas, and insulation. For busy families, the low maintenance aspect is a winner. You won't need to spend your weekends repairing the house.
In the end depends on your lifestyle. Locals compromise by buying a character home that has been extended, getting the best of both worlds. Whatever you choose, Gawler has the options to fulfill that desire.
The Commute
One of the biggest fears for movers is the travel. Locals worry it is too far. Factually, the M2 has revolutionized the drive. You get in the Adelaide in under an hour, often less time than driving from the south. It is a smooth run, mostly fast all the way.
On the other hand, the Gawler line offers a chilled commute. Gawler Central connects you right to Adelaide Railway Station. Do work, work, or just chill while someone else navigates. The upgrades has made this service faster and more consistent.
The choice is a advantage. If your car isn't an option, the train system is there. This backup makes living in Gawler easy for commuters. You are connected to the economic hub while enjoying the rural benefits at home.
Schools and Education in the Region
If you have kids, schools is often the top priority. Gawler excels in this area. We have excellent government and independent options. Trinity College is a huge school, being one of the most comprehensive schools in the state. They provide extensive sports grounds that rival Adelaide schools.
Public schools like the district college and elementary schools in Gawler East are good quality. They offer strong community spirit. Kids often grow up with the peers from reception to end, fostering a community.
